Personalizing Your Software Protection with WinLicense DLL Control

Introduction to WinLicense DLL Control

What is WinLicense DLL Control?

WinLicense DLL Control is a robust software protection solution designed to safeguard applications from unauthorized access and reverse engineering. It employs advanced encryption techniques and licensing mechanisms to ensure that only legitimate users can access the sofrware. This is crucial in a market where intellectual property theft can lead to significant financial losses. Protecting your software is not just a technical necessity; it’s a financial imperative.

The system allows developers to customize their protection strategies according to specific business needs. This flexibility is essential for adapting to various market conditions and user requirements. Customization can enhance user experience while maintaining security. It’s a delicate balance, but it can be achieved.

WinLicense DLL Control integrates seamlessly with existing development environments, making it accessible for developers with varying levels of expertise. This integration minimizes the learning curve and accelerates the deployment of security measures. Time is money, after all.

Moreover, the solution provides detailed analytics and reporting features. These tools enable developers to monitor usage patterns and identify potential security threats. Understanding user behavior is vital for proactive security management. Knowledge is power in the financial world.

In summary, WinLicense DLL Control is not merely a protective tool; it is a strategic asset. It empowers businesses to safeguard their intellectual property while optimizing user engagement. Protecting your software is protecting your revenue.

Importance of Software Protection

Why Personalization Matters in Security

Personalization in security is crucial for effectively safeguarding software assets. Tailoring security measures to specific applications and user behaviors enhances protection against unauthorized access and potential breaches. This approach allows for a more nuanced understanding of vulnerabilities. A one-size-fits-all solution often falls short.

The importance of software protection can be illustrated through several key factors:

  • Intellectual Property Preservation: Protecting proprietary algorithms and data is essential for maintaining competitive advantage. Losing intellectual property can lead to significant financial repercussions. This is a serious concern.

  • User Trust and Engagement: Personalized security measures foster user confidence. When users feel secure, they are more likely to engage with the software. Trust is a valuable currency in business.

  • Regulatory Compliance: Many industries face stringent regulations regarding data protection. Customizing security protocols ensures compliance with these legal requirements. Compliance can prevent costly fines.

  • Risk Management: Understanding specific threats allows for targeted risk mitigation strategies. This proactive approach minimizes potential losses. Prevention is better than cure.

  • Incorporating personalized security measures not only protects software but also enhances overall business resilience. A tailored approach can lead to improved operational efficiency and reduced risk exposure. Security is an investment, not an expense.

    Features of WinLicense DLL Control

    Key Functionalities for Developers

    WinLicense DLL Control offers several key functionalities that are essential for developers aiming to secure their applications effectively. One of the primary features is its robust encryption capabilities. This allows developers to protect sensitive data and intellectual property from unauthorized access. Security is paramount in software development.

    Another significant functionality is the customizable licensing system. Developers can create tailored licensing models that suit their business needs. This flexibility helps in managing user access and ensuring compliance with licensing agreements. Customization is crucial for success.

    Additionally, WinLicense DLL Control provides anti-debugging and anti-tampering features. These functionalities prevent reverse engineering and unauthorized modifications to the software. Protecting the integrity of the application is vital.

    The solution also includes detailed analytics and reporting tools. Knowledge is power in security management.

    Lastly, the integration capabilities with various development environments streamline the implementation process. This ease of integration reduces the time required to deploy security measures. Time is money in development.

    Steps to Personalize Your Protection

    Configuring WinLicense DLL Control Settings

    Configuring WinLicense DLL Control settings involves several critical steps to ensure optimal software protection. First, developers must define the security parameters that align with their specific application needs. This includes selecting appropriate encryption algorithms and setting licensing terms. Customization is key for effective protection.

    Next, developers should implement anti-tampering measures. These measures prevent unauthorized modifications to the software, safeguarding its integrity. Protecting the software is essential for maintaining user trust.

    After establishing these parameters, the next step is to configure user access controls. This involves setting up different levels of access based on user roles. Proper access management is crucial for compliance and security.

    Additionally, developers should utilize the analytics features to monitor application usage. This data can provide insights into potential vulnerabilities and user behavior.

    Finally, thorough testing of the configured settings is necessary. This ensures that all security measures function as intended before deployment. Testing is a vital part of the process.

    Best Practices for Effective Software Protection

    Common Mistakes to Avoid

    When implementing software protection, developers often make critical mistakes that can compromise security. One common error is neglecting to update security protocols regularly. This oversight can leave applications vulnerable to new threats. Staying current is essential for effective protection.

    Additionally, many developers fail to conduct thorough testing of their security measures. Without proper testing, vulnerabilities may go unnoticed, leading to potential breaches. Testing is a necessary step in the process.

    Another frequent mistake is using default settings without customization. Default configurations may not adequately address specific security needs. Tailoring settings enhances overall protection.

    Moreover, overlooking user education can be detrimental. Users must understand the importance of security practices to minimize risks. Knowledge empowers users to act responsibly.

    Finally, failing to monitor application performance post-deployment is a significant oversight. Continuous monitoring allows for the identification of unusual activities that may indicate security issues. Vigilance is key in maintaining software integrity.

    Comments

    Leave a Reply

    Your email address will not be published. Required fields are marked *